Gearbox has addressed a large issue in the PS3 version of Borderlands, just in time for the European release.
North American gamers - who can already buy the role-playing shooter - had complained that the PS3 version was not displaying players' online friends properly, virtually grinding online games to a halt.
Gearbox responded this morning: "We are very pleased to report that using PSN friends lists with the game should now work properly for all PS3 customers. The fix has been released invisibly and should work automatically for all PSN users on the PS3 platform.

"No special action is required by PS3 customers to apply the fix - just play the game and you'll find that everything works fine now. We thank you all for your patience and for making us aware of the issue!"
